Q: Is 3,233,255 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 3,233,255 is a composite number.

Why is 3,233,255 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 3,233,255 can be evenly divided by 1 5 293 1,465 2,207 11,035 646,651 and 3,233,255, with no remainder.

Since 3,233,255 cannot be divided by just 1 and 3,233,255, it is a composite number.
